Definition
Professional norms, ethical obligations, and regulatory standards governing the equitable treatment of all bidders in public engineering procurement processes, including the obligation to provide all material information — such as existing drawings, site conditions, and technical documentation — to all prospective bidders simultaneously and prior to bid submission, so that bids are prepared on a consistent informational basis.
